Florida Spring Training 2017 - Day 1

We got on the road this morning about 11:30 am.  Somehow, the packing and preparation always comes together and we manage to depart more or less on time.

We made a quick stop in Dixon for lunch then headed up the Napa Valley to pick up wine from some of our favorite wineries for the trip.  And, since we were going by Sonoma on the way to Marin, we picked up some more at another nearby winery.  We are now pretty well stocked and will not have to shop for wine in West Texas or elsewhere with limited selections and higher prices.  Wine is one thing CA does better than anywhere else we have ever been - hands down.

After an easy, but busy day driving we arrived in Greenbrae at the RV park where we stay when we bring the RV for Judy's appointments.  The park is about 7 miles North of the GG Bridge and an easy commute into the City.  The park is not exactly a resort destination, but just a parking lot with hook-ups for visitors to the area and home to a few locals, mostly working temporarily in the area.
